Professional Overview
Kyle Talcott is the Founder & CEO of UpLift, based in Tampa, Florida. As a seasoned executive, his expertise spans strategic development, clinical operations, and national operations, with a focus on the healthcare industry.

Career Progression
Talcott's career trajectory is marked by notable roles that underscore his growth and expertise. Prior to founding UpLift, he was:
- GM, Virtual Care at Cityblock Health (2020)
- Head of National Operations at Cityblock Health (2019-2020)
- Vice President Strategic Development at Clover Health (2019)
- Vice President Clinical Operations at Clover Health (2015-2019)
- Co-Founder, COO & CFO at Ingenios Health (2012-2015)
- Vice President, Finance, Planning & Corporate Development at Rally Health (2010-2012)
